+ private RpcDefinition findRpc(final SchemaContext schemaContext, final String identifierDecoded) {
+ final String[] splittedIdentifier = identifierDecoded.split(":");
+ if (splittedIdentifier.length != 2) {
+ throw new RestconfDocumentedException(identifierDecoded
+ + " couldn't be splitted to 2 parts (module:rpc name)", ErrorType.APPLICATION,
+ ErrorTag.INVALID_VALUE);
+ }
+ for (Module module : schemaContext.getModules()) {
+ if (module.getName().equals(splittedIdentifier[0])) {
+ for (RpcDefinition rpcDefinition : module.getRpcs()) {
+ if (rpcDefinition.getQName().getLocalName().equals(splittedIdentifier[1])) {
+ return rpcDefinition;
+ }
+ }
+ }
+ }
+ return null;
+ }
